Solution for 5y^2-11y+2= equation:


Simplifying
5y2 + -11y + 2 = 0

Reorder the terms:
2 + -11y + 5y2 = 0

Solving
2 + -11y + 5y2 = 0

Solving for variable 'y'.

Factor a trinomial.
(1 + -5y)(2 + -1y) = 0

Subproblem 1

Set the factor '(1 + -5y)' equal to zero and attempt to solve: Simplifying 1 + -5y = 0 Solving 1 + -5y = 0 Move all terms containing y to the left, all other terms to the right. Add '-1' to each side of the equation. 1 + -1 + -5y = 0 + -1 Combine like terms: 1 + -1 = 0 0 + -5y = 0 + -1 -5y = 0 + -1 Combine like terms: 0 + -1 = -1 -5y = -1 Divide each side by '-5'. y = 0.2 Simplifying y = 0.2

Subproblem 2

Set the factor '(2 + -1y)' equal to zero and attempt to solve: Simplifying 2 + -1y = 0 Solving 2 + -1y = 0 Move all terms containing y to the left, all other terms to the right. Add '-2' to each side of the equation. 2 + -2 + -1y = 0 + -2 Combine like terms: 2 + -2 = 0 0 + -1y = 0 + -2 -1y = 0 + -2 Combine like terms: 0 + -2 = -2 -1y = -2 Divide each side by '-1'. y = 2 Simplifying y = 2

Solution

y = {0.2, 2}
